How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Hamilton Heights?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Hamilton Heights Studio Apartments | $1,256 | $649 | $3,000 |
| Hamilton Heights 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,716 | $550 | $4,000 |
| Hamilton Heights 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,046 | $669 | $5,250 |
| Hamilton Heights 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,025 | $687 | $7,099 |
| Hamilton Heights 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,905 | $893 | $2,650 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Hamilton Heights Apartments with Laundry Rooms
What is the Cheapest Laundry Rooms apartment in Hamilton Heights?
Currently the most affordable Apartment in Hamilton Heights with Laundry Rooms is at University Commons listed at $550.
How much is the average rent for Hamilton Heights Apartments with Laundry Rooms?
The average rent for a Apartment in Hamilton Heights with Laundry Rooms is $1,558.
What is the largest Hamilton Heights Apartment for rent with Laundry Rooms?
Today's Apartment with Laundry Rooms and the most square footage in Hamilton Heights is a 3,884 square feet unit starting from $767 at The Era Collective.
What is the average size for Hamilton Heights Apartments for rent with Laundry Rooms?
The average size for a rental with Laundry Rooms in Hamilton Heights is currently at 681 sq ft.
